首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何估算文件系统的寻道速度

基础概念

文件系统的寻道速度是指文件系统在磁盘上定位数据所需的时间。这个过程包括机械臂的移动(对于传统的硬盘驱动器)或磁头定位(对于固态驱动器)。寻道时间是衡量存储设备性能的重要指标之一。

相关优势

  1. 快速访问数据:较低的寻道时间意味着系统可以更快地读取或写入数据,从而提高整体性能。
  2. 提高I/O效率:优化寻道时间可以减少输入/输出操作的延迟,提升系统的响应速度。

类型

  1. 机械硬盘(HDD):寻道时间通常在几毫秒到几十毫秒之间,取决于机械臂的移动速度和磁盘的转速。
  2. 固态硬盘(SSD):由于没有机械部件,寻道时间非常短,通常在微秒级别。

应用场景

  • 数据库系统:需要快速访问大量数据,寻道时间的优化对性能提升至关重要。
  • 虚拟化环境:多个虚拟机共享存储资源,寻道时间的优化可以提高整体系统的效率和响应速度。
  • 大数据处理:处理海量数据时,寻道时间的优化可以显著减少数据处理时间。

估算方法

估算文件系统的寻道速度可以通过以下几种方法:

  1. 使用系统工具
    • Linux:可以使用iostathdparm等工具来查看磁盘性能。
    • Windows:可以使用Performance Monitor(性能监视器)来查看磁盘的I/O性能。
  • 实验测量
    • 通过编写简单的测试程序,测量读取和写入不同大小文件所需的时间,从而估算寻道速度。

示例代码(Linux)

代码语言:txt
复制
# 使用iostat查看磁盘性能
sudo iostat -dx 5

# 使用hdparm查看磁盘参数
sudo hdparm -t /dev/sda

参考链接

常见问题及解决方法

  1. 寻道时间过长
    • 原因:可能是磁盘老化、机械臂磨损、磁盘碎片过多等。
    • 解决方法
      • 定期进行磁盘维护,如碎片整理。
      • 更换机械硬盘为固态硬盘。
      • 使用RAID配置提高磁盘性能。
  • 寻道时间不稳定
    • 原因:可能是系统负载过高、磁盘故障等。
    • 解决方法
      • 监控系统负载,优化系统资源分配。
      • 检查磁盘健康状态,必要时更换磁盘。

通过以上方法,可以有效地估算和优化文件系统的寻道速度,提升系统整体性能。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的合辑

领券